Bird enthusiasts of all abilities and experience levels are welcome to participate in this accessible program for Mass Audubon's annual Bird-a-thon fundraiser. Help find birds for the Central Sanctuaries team list from a spot near the Visitor Center along the All Persons' Trail. A staff member will assist participants in locating, listening to, and identifying birds.
Bring binoculars or borrow a pair from us. A spotting scope will be available to share. A limited amount of seating will be available on site - bring your own favorite outdoor chair or a blanket. Drop in between 10am and 4pm and stay for as little or as long as you would like.
There is no fee for this program, however, donations in support of Bird-a-thon are most welcome and appreciated.
